How they compare
Suriname currently reports 0.0049 units per square kilometre against 0.0029 units per square kilometre in Solomon Islands, a difference of 0.002 units per square kilometre.
That makes Suriname's figure about 1.7 times Solomon Islands's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 59 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Suriname ahead.
Solomon Islands ranks 188th and Suriname ranks 186th of 206 countries.
Suriname has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

About this data
Emission Totals - Emissions (CO2eq) (AR5) - IPCC Agriculture div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
